Probing the $WWγ$ Vertex in Radiative $b$-Quark Decays

Abstract
The recent CLEO results on on radiative $b$-quark decays are used to derive constraints on anomalous $WWγ$ couplings. These constraints are compared with expectations from $p\bar p\rightarrow e^\pm p\llap/_Tγ+X$ at the Tevatron. The usefulness of exclusive radiative $B$ meson decay channels in probing the $WWγ$ vertex is largely limited by present theoretical uncertainties in the calculation of hadronic matrix elements.
